ABSTRACT
We report the complete genomes of Geobacillus stearothermophilus strains EF60045 and SJEF4-2 from Korean hot springs, with 3,769 and 3,625 thermophilic genes, respectively. G. stearothermophilus EF60045 shows four methylation patterns. G. stearothermophilus SJEF4-2 harbors three plasmids. These findings enhance understanding of Geobacillus strains, aiding in their development as microbial platform hosts.
